根據 Stratistics MRC 的數據,2022 年全球農機市場規模將達到 1722.5 億美元,預計到 2028 年將達到 2904.8 億美元,預測期內復合年增長率為 9.1%。

農業機械是指為省時省力而設計用於各種農業作業的機械設備,如拖拉機和各種相關工具。這些易於使用的工具可用於廣泛的農業作業,包括初級和次級土壤耕作、耕作、施肥、殺蟲劑、殺蟲劑和除草劑施用、作物收割、灌溉系統、水資源管理和畜牧業。農業機械是從事農業工作所必需的設備。

據美國農業部(USDA)統計,2020年農業、食品及相關產業為美國GDP貢獻了1.055萬億美元,佔GDP總量的5%。農業產值1347億美元,佔國內生產總值的0.6%左右。

重大發展

2022 年 5 月,全球領先的農業設備、機械和精準農業技術分銷商和製造商AGCO Corporation收購了農業設備和電子系統自主軟件供應商 JCA Industries, Inc.。此次收購將使 AGCO Corporation 能夠將 JCA Technologies 的精準農業軟件用於其農業機械,從而增強 AGCO Corporation 客戶的體驗。

2022 年 2 月,領先的農業技術提供商 CNH Industrial 成立了戰略投資部門 CNH Industrial Ventures。新成立的 CNH Industrial Ventures 將在公司發揮先驅作用,以加速有價值創新的市場發展,從而增強客戶體驗和生產力。CNH Industrial Ventures 將專注於數字化、自動駕駛汽車、機器人技術和其他未來技術等領域。

2021 年 12 月,AGCO Corporation同意收購 Appareo Systems, LLC。這將使我們能夠將 Appareo Systems 支持的人工智能、機電一體化和自動駕駛汽車等先進技術創新應用到我們的產品組合中。

2021 年 5 月,領先的農業技術和精密技術公司 AGCO Corporation 開設了 AGCOvirtualshowroom.com,這是一個面向北美本地客戶的在線虛擬產品展廳。這種新的運營能力將為公司的經銷商和客戶提供更好的學習機會和參與度。虛擬商店允許訪客通過設備、產品視頻、規格表和手冊的 360 度視圖來探索 AGCO 的各種品牌產品。

According to Stratistics MRC, the Global Agriculture Equipment Market is accounted for $172.25 billion in 2022 and is expected to reach $290.48 billion by 2028 growing at a CAGR of 9.1% during the forecast period. Agriculture equipment refers to mechanical devices such as tractors and various associated tools that are designed to be used in various agricultural operations to save time and effort. These tools are simple to use and help with a wide range of agricultural operations, including primary and secondary soil tillage, cultivation, fertiliser spraying, insecticide, pesticide, and herbicide spraying, crop harvesting, irrigation systems, water conservation management, and livestock farming. Agriculture equipment is a required piece of equipment for farming operations.

According to the U.S. Department of Agriculture (USDA), agriculture, food, and associated industries contributed USD 1.055 trillion to the U.S. GDP in 2020, accounting for 5% of the total GDP. Farm output contributed USD 134.7 billion or around 0.6% of the total GDP.

COVID-19 Impact

The COVID-19 epidemic caused national authorities to impose harsh lockdowns and travel restrictions in 2020. It impacted agricultural equipment OEMs' logistics and production, reducing overall sales. The adoption of tight travel restrictions exacerbated farm owners' labour scarcity difficulties and hampered their ability to hire trained workers to undertake various duties in the fields, driving farmers to invest in agriculture technology that improves operational efficiency and farm output. The agriculture equipment business revived in 2021 as a result of improving economic conditions and an increase in farm mechanisation techniques used to increase agricultural production.

Key Developments:

In May 2022, AGCO Corporation, a leading global distributor and manufacturer of agriculture equipment, machinery, and precision agriculture technology, acquired JCA Industries, Inc., which is a leading provider of autonomous software for agriculture equipment and electronic system. This acquisition will allow AGCO Corporation to utilize JCA technologies precision agriculture software in its agriculture machinery, which will improve the experience of customers of AGCO Corporation.

In February 2022, CNH Industrial, a leading provider of agriculture technology, formed its strategic investment arm that is CNH Industrial Ventures. The new CNH Industrial Ventures will play a pioneering role in the company to accelerate its market for valuable innovations, which will boost customer experience and productivity. CNH industrial Ventures will focus on the areas such as digitization, autonomous vehicle, robotics, and other upcoming technologies.

In December 2021, AGCO Corporation signs an agreement for the acquisition of Appareo Systems, LLC, which is a leading provider of software, and hardware in electronic manufacturing. With this acquisition, AGCO Corporation will be able to utilize advanced innovation of artificial intelligence, mechatronics, and automated vehicle achieved by Appareo systems for the betterment of its product portfolio.

In May 2021, AGCO Corporation, a leading provider of agriculture technology and precision technology, launched its online virtual product showroom in North America for its local customers at AGCOvirtualshowroom.com. This new operation functionality will provide better learning opportunities and engagement for its dealers and customers. The virtual store provides visitors the ability to explore AGCO's wide brand offerings via 360-degree views of equipment, product videos, specification sheets, and brochures.
